    Hopefully all that Battier needed to get himself right was that suntan and more hair. Maybe his head was too cold to shoot before...

    I believe that the current roster is capable of great things. I'm not going to be one of those people who say that we're better without McGrady...but we are better without the distraction this season. Hopefully the team can gel with what we have and that they all avoid the injury bug from here on out.

    I like the starting lineup of Alston/Artest/Battier/Scola/Yao. Ron Ron may not be a natural SG, but now that he's been unleashed to play his game I don't think that it matters. The team will experiment with some interesting lineups, and that is not a bad thing considering the faith I have in our guys coming off of the bench. This lineup can go big with Yao, Scola and Landry in the game (well, big - relatively speaking); or we can go small with Brooks, Alston and Wafer on the court at the same time.

    Seeing some of the passes Barry was making last night gave me hope that he may be right as well.

    I'll be happy once the trade deadline passes and we know exactly what we have to work with. Whatever happens, this is my team and I'm not going anywhere!
